§ The result

Hogan Assessments leads Paradox by 6 points.

Hogan Assessments scores 47 and Paradox 41 under rubric v1.0, a 6-point gap across the Assessment and Scheduling cohorts. Hogan Assessments leads 6 of the 7 criteria, including Article 11 Technical Documentation, while Paradox leads 1, including Bias Audit Transparency. The widest raw gap and the heaviest weighted swing fall on different criteria: Customer Documentation (Hogan Assessments 62, Paradox 45) and Article 11 Technical Documentation at 20% (Hogan Assessments 50, Paradox 40), the second being 29% of the weighted advantage Hogan Assessments holds across the 6 criteria on that side of the table.

§ The record

Hogan Assessments is filed under Assessment AI, Paradox under Scheduling AI. They record no secondary category in common.

Both are in scope of NYC LL 144, Illinois HB 3773, EU AI Act and Colorado AI Act. Only Hogan Assessments is in scope of Mobley v. Workday.

Weighted delta is the raw difference times the criterion weight, so the 7 figures above sum to +5.8 — the difference between the two totals before either is rounded. Shares are of 8.0 points of movement counted without direction. The table below rounds each side to a whole number first, so its Δ raw total reads +6 beside that +5.8.
